The Äußere Burgtor, also known as the Heldentor, is an iconic gate in Vienna, built between 1821 and 1824. It connects the Heldenplatz and the Ringstraße, symbolizing Austria’s military heritage. The gate features five round arches and inscriptions honoring soldiers. Visitors can explore the heroic monument, which includes a crypt for World War I fallen and a memorial for freedom fighters. The site is accessible year-round and free to enter, providing an opportunity to appreciate both its historical significance and architectural beauty.
